1. Keyword Research
Keyword research forms the bedrock of effective mobile ranking strategies. Selecting appropriate keywords directly impacts a website's visibility in mobile search results. Accurate keyword identification enables optimization efforts to target the precise search terms employed by potential customers. A restaurant, for example, aiming to attract local diners, might prioritize researching keywords like "Italian restaurant near me," "best pasta [city]," or "Italian takeout [neighborhood]." These meticulously chosen terms, when incorporated strategically into website content and metadata, improve the website's relevance and subsequently enhance its mobile search rankings.
The process extends beyond simple keyword identification. Understanding search intent is equally critical. Users searching for "Italian restaurant near me" likely seek immediate dining options. Identifying this intent, and tailoring content accordingly, is vital. Incorporating location-based keywords is paramount, especially for businesses with a physical presence. A thorough analysis of search volume and competition helps prioritize keywords with a high likelihood of driving relevant traffic. By focusing on keywords with high search volume but manageable competition, businesses can strategically position their content to attract qualified leads. Tools for analyzing search volume and competition play a significant role in this process.

2. Performance Analysis
Performance analysis is integral to effective mobile ranking tracking. Rigorous analysis of website data provides insights into how well a website is performing in mobile search results. This data-driven approach allows for proactive adjustments to optimize website visibility and attract a larger mobile audience.
- Ranking Fluctuations:
Tracking changes in mobile search rankings over time reveals patterns and identifies potential issues. Sudden drops in ranking necessitate investigation to pinpoint the cause, such as algorithm updates, competitor actions, or website technical issues. Consistent monitoring and analysis of these fluctuations enable proactive response, preventing significant performance decline.
- Traffic Metrics:
Examining traffic data from mobile sources provides insight into user behavior and engagement. Analysis of mobile traffic sources, bounce rates, and average session duration allows identification of areas requiring optimization. High bounce rates, for example, might signal a need for improved site navigation or content relevance to mobile users. Traffic patterns are crucial for understanding how different mobile devices and operating systems affect the website's performance.
- Conversion Rates:
Analyzing conversion rates on mobile devices reveals the effectiveness of the website's design and calls to action. A low conversion rate might indicate difficulties in guiding users toward desired actions. Analyzing this data in conjunction with ranking positions helps pinpoint strategies for improving both visibility and user engagement. This data can also uncover discrepancies in conversion patterns based on mobile devices, further emphasizing the need for mobile-specific optimization.
- Keyword Performance:
Evaluating keyword performance reveals which search terms are driving mobile traffic and which are not. Understanding the effectiveness of different keywords allows for targeted optimization strategies. Analyzing which keywords are correlated with high rankings, and which with low rankings, allows focused optimization to maximize visibility for valuable search terms. This analysis can also identify opportunities to target new, relevant keywords.

3. Competitive Landscape
Understanding the competitive landscape is critical to effective mobile ranking strategies. Tracking mobile rankings alone is insufficient; a thorough grasp of competitors' strategies and market positioning is essential for developing successful optimization tactics. Competitor analysis identifies opportunities and weaknesses, informing adjustments to a website's own approach.
- Competitor Ranking Analysis:
Analyzing competitors' mobile rankings for relevant keywords provides valuable insights. Examining their ranking positions, website traffic, and content strategies unveils patterns and areas for improvement. A business might discover that a key competitor consistently ranks higher for certain terms due to extensive backlinks or more in-depth content. This information fuels strategic decisions about content enhancement, link building campaigns, or refining SEO techniques to surpass competitors.
- Content Strategy Comparison:
Comparing competitors' content strategies illuminates strengths and weaknesses. Detailed examination of the depth, quality, and relevance of competitors' content reveals areas where improvement is possible. If competitors emphasize visual elements like high-quality images or videos, understanding the importance of incorporating those elements to one's content strategy becomes clear. Thorough content analysis also helps determine if competitors employ specific formatse.g., FAQs or listiclesthat resonate with mobile users and can be adapted for the website's content strategy.
- Backlink Analysis:
Identifying competitors' backlinks uncovers their SEO tactics. Analyzing the origins and types of backlinks reveals the influence these websites have on rankings. Understanding the nature and source of backlinks can aid in developing a more robust backlink strategy. Examining competitor backlinks can help a business target similar or higher quality sites for prospective link opportunities, thereby strengthening their own SEO efforts.
- Keyword Opportunities and Gaps:
Analyzing competitors' keyword strategies reveals potential areas where a website can gain an advantage. Identifying keywords competitors are not aggressively targeting creates opportunities for focused content optimization. Pinpointing these gaps permits development of unique content catering to unmet user needs and increasing the website's visibility in mobile search results.

5. Mobile-friendliness
Mobile-friendliness is inextricably linked to mobile ranking performance. A website's responsiveness and optimization for mobile devices directly influence its position in mobile search results. A user-friendly mobile experience, characterized by fast loading times, intuitive navigation, and a visually appealing design tailored for diverse screen sizes, significantly impacts search engine rankings. Conversely, poor mobile optimization can lead to lower rankings and reduced visibility.
Several factors contribute to mobile-friendliness, impacting rankings. These include responsive design, ensuring the website adapts seamlessly to various screen sizes, and the optimization of images and content for efficient loading. Page speed, a crucial aspect of mobile user experience, directly correlates with rankings. Mobile-specific content, tailored to the needs and search patterns of mobile users, further enhances visibility. Consider a retailer's website; its mobile-friendly layout, enabling swift product navigation and secure checkout, significantly impacts user engagement and, consequently, ranking. A slow-loading site with a cumbersome layout, on the other hand, negatively affects user experience and ranking.

6. Traffic Patterns
Analyzing traffic patterns is a crucial component of tracking mobile rankings. Understanding how users interact with a website on mobile devices provides valuable insights into the effectiveness of optimization efforts. This data illuminates user behavior, pinpointing strengths and weaknesses within the mobile experience and offering actionable steps to enhance rankings.
- Geographic Distribution:
Identifying the geographic locations from which mobile traffic originates reveals the website's reach and potential market penetration. Analysis of user location data can assist in optimizing content for specific regions or cultures. For instance, a tourism website experiencing significant traffic from a specific region might consider localizing content or promoting specific attractions popular in that area. This targeted approach can lead to improved engagement and, consequently, higher rankings in those geographical regions.
- Device and Operating System Usage:
Tracking which devices and operating systems generate the most traffic yields insights into technical aspects of the mobile experience. Variations in traffic volume across different devices or operating systems could suggest issues with website responsiveness or compatibility. Understanding which platforms perform best allows for focused optimization to enhance the user experience across all supported platforms and devices. If traffic is disproportionately lower on a particular platform, it might suggest the need for improved design or compatibility.
- Traffic Peaks and Trends:
Identifying patterns in daily, weekly, or seasonal traffic can reveal optimal times for content promotion and marketing campaigns. Consistent spikes or dips in traffic may align with specific events or marketing efforts. Analysis of these trends helps understand the influence of seasonal factors, marketing campaigns, or external events on user engagement. This data can guide more effective scheduling of content releases and campaigns, further enhancing visibility and mobile ranking.
- Landing Page Performance:
Analyzing which pages receive the most traffic from mobile devices helps understand user engagement with different sections of the website. Pages with high traffic and low bounce rates are performing well, while those with low traffic and high bounce rates might require optimization. This allows for focused attention on specific sections or areas needing enhancement to improve the overall mobile experience and, subsequently, improve rankings.

7. Content Optimization
Effective content optimization is intrinsically linked to successful mobile ranking strategies. Optimized content directly influences a website's visibility in mobile search results. High-quality, relevant, and engaging content attracts and retains users, factors that search engines consider when determining rankings. Aligning content with user intent and search queries is paramount for achieving and maintaining favorable rankings. Content that effectively addresses user needs will generally experience higher engagement rates, which can positively impact search engine rankings.
Content optimization encompasses various facets. The creation of informative and engaging material, tailored to mobile users' expectations, is crucial. Content must be concise, easily digestible on smaller screens, and visually appealing. Mobile-specific formatting, including optimized image sizes and fast-loading pages, is essential. The structure of the content also plays a critical role. Clear headings, short paragraphs, and easy-to-scan layouts improve user experience, a key factor in mobile ranking algorithms. Furthermore, incorporating relevant keywords strategically throughout the content enhances search engine visibility. A company selling outdoor gear, for instance, might optimize blog posts around specific hiking trails, incorporating relevant keywords like "best hiking boots," "mountain climbing gear," or "backpacking tips" to attract users seeking this type of information. This approach aligns content with user queries, improving the website's position in mobile searches.

Question 2: How frequently should mobile rankings be tracked?
Regular tracking, ideally on a weekly or bi-weekly basis, is recommended. This frequency allows for the identification of trends and prompt responses to changes in rankings. More frequent monitoring, perhaps daily, may be necessary during periods of significant algorithm updates or heightened competition. The optimal frequency depends on specific website needs and market conditions.
